Body

 

WHEREAS, it has been recommended by the City Engineer that additional right of way, and inclusion of water lines and appurtenances in the construction plans should be undertaken in the Clark Street and Oklahoma Avenue rebuild, which was authorized by Ordinance No. 990012; and

 

WHEREAS, letter proposal for engineering services, dated March 10, 2000, has been received and has been recommended by the City Engineer; and

 

WHEREAS, it is desirable and necessary to effect this contract at the earliest possible date in order that reconstruction of these streets may proceed in an orderly manner, all for the preservation of the public peace, health, safety, and welfare;

 

N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F GAHANNA, STATE OF OHIO:

 

Section 1.  That the Mayor is hereby authorized to enter into Contract with CLYDE E. WILLIAMS & ASSOCIATES, INC., 130 East Wilson Bridge Road, Suite 025, Worthington, Ohio 43085, for engineering services for the Clark Street and Oklahoma Avenue Rebuild, said services to include right of way, water lines and appurtenances in the construction plans, in accordance with proposal letter, dated March 10, 2000, attached hereto as EXHIBIT A, and all in accordance with City specifications.

 

Section 2.  That funding in the amount of TEN THOUSAND FIVE HUNDRED SIXTY-FIVE DOLLARS ($10,565) is hereby supplementally appropriated from the Water Fund to Account No. 651.350.5445, Water, Engineering, to cover the herein costs.

 

Section 3.  That Ordinance No. 200001, passed January 3, 2000, is hereby amended to reflect this supplemental appropriation.

 

Section 4.  That, for the reasons set forth in the preamble herein above, this ordinance is declared emergency legislation and shall be in full force and effect after passage by this Council and on the date of signature approval by the Mayor.
